Background
At present, the number of hemiplegia patients in the old population is increasing day by day, and hand dysfunction is one of the most common sequelae of the hemiplegia patients. Low frequency electrical stimulation therapy is an important method for treating hand dysfunction, and among them, neuromuscular electrical stimulation, functional electrical stimulation and transcutaneous electrical nerve stimulation are commonly used. The method can change ion permeability of cell membrane, cause change of polarity inside and outside the cell membrane, depolarize membrane potential, form action potential, excite nerve muscle, generate muscle contraction to achieve rehabilitation training, and relieve muscle spasm.
At present, most patients mainly rely on traditional large-scale rehabilitation instruments or manual work to carry out passive rehabilitation training in rehabilitation institutions or hospitals. The large-scale rehabilitation apparatus has the advantages of complex structure, high price, high rigidity, potential safety hazard and incapability of being popularized in a large area, so that most patients cannot finish daily rehabilitation training activities at home.

Detailed Description
For better understanding of the purpose, structure and function of the present invention, the following description will be made in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.
In embodiment 1, one sides of the upper shell 7 and the lower shell 8 are clamped through a fixed rack 10, and the distance between the upper shell 7 and the lower shell 8 is adjusted through clamping of the fixed rack; the other side is connected through a lifting mechanism 9, the lifting mechanism 9 is a bolt, and the distance between the upper shell 7 and the lower shell 8 is adjusted through rotating the bolt.
The electrode connecting wire 2 in embodiment 1 includes an earphone plug terminal connected to the front end of the upper case 7 and a snap terminal connected to the thumb electrode 12.
In embodiment 1, the upper case 7 is provided with a main panel 3 (the main panel 3 is a touch screen) for adjusting parameters by a user, the upper case 7 is further provided with a power switch 4, a charging indicator lamp 5 and a charging interface 6, and the upper case 7 is provided with a lithium battery for providing a power signal.
The utility model relates to a specific operating procedure of portable low frequency hand motion rehabilitation appearance is as follows:
1) first, the electrode sheet 11 (the electrode sheet 11 is a cotton electrode) is soaked with water, so as to squeeze the electrode sheet without dripping.
2) And buckling the soaked electrode plates 11 (the electrode plates 11 are cotton electrodes) at corresponding positions on the product according to left and right marks.
3) The earphone plug end of the electrode connecting wire 2 is inserted into the host machine, the snap-fastener end is buckled at the gap of the thumb jaw piece 1, and then the thumb electrode 12 is buckled at the snap-fastener end of the electrode connecting wire 2 from the other side of the thumb jaw piece 1.
4) The product is worn on the arm, the position is adjusted, and then the fixed rack 10 and the lifting mechanism 9 are pressed to be tightly attached to the skin (the product distinguishes the left hand from the right hand).
5) And pressing a power-on/power-off key, and waiting to jump to an operation interface after starting.
6) The training time is set and then the electrode start button is actuated.
7) After start-up, the gripping/palm-erecting channel parameters are adjusted to the appropriate values.
8) When the device is used, if only a single-form action, namely only palm standing or only grasping, is finished, only the strength of the corresponding channel is required to be adjusted, and the parameter of the other channel is set to be zero.
9) The strength grades of the two channels are 120 grades, the plus and minus buttons can be used for realizing plus or minus one grade by clicking, and the plus and minus buttons can be pressed for a long time to realize continuous and rapid increase and decrease of the grade.
10) After training, the on/off button is pressed for a long time, and the product automatically enters a power-off state.
11) When the electric quantity is lower than 10%, charging is needed, in the charging process, the screen displays a charging interface, the charging indicator lamp 5 is lightened, when charging is completed, the screen displays a charging 100% interface, and the charging indicator lamp 5 is turned off. In the charging process, clicking or pressing the screen does not have any operation, the charging plug is pulled out, and the interface automatically jumps to the initial interface.
The working principle of the portable low-frequency hand exercise rehabilitation instrument of the utility model is described below with reference to the accompanying drawings:
when the low-frequency pulse sequence acts on the muscle of a human body, the ion permeability of the cell membrane can be changed, so that the internal and external polarities of the cell membrane are changed, the membrane potential is depolarized, an action potential is formed, the neuromuscular is excited, and the muscle contraction is generated to achieve the aim of rehabilitation training.
The utility model discloses a low frequency electro photoluminescence technique stimulates the specific muscle crowd of patient's forearm, helps the patient to realize that hand extends, gripping action to keep or increase patient's joint activity degree. Wherein the main circuit board of the product is responsible for generating stimulation signals; the lithium battery provides a power supply signal; the main panel is used for adjusting parameters by a user; the thumb tiger mouth piece is responsible for fixing the front and back positions of the machine, and the electrode plates and the thumb electrodes have stimulation effects on specific muscle groups; the lifting mechanism and the fixed rack structure play a role in adjustment, so that the machine is close to the arm of the patient.
